Hwy. 52 lane closed to repair crack in temporary bridge | News

WINSTON-SALEM, N.C. — A lane of Highway 52 south in Winston-Salem will be closed through the weekend to repair a crack found in a temporary bridge.
The right lane was closed around 2 p.m. Friday after a small crack was found on the metal temporary bridge over Liberty Street, NCDOT officials said.
NCDOT officials said motorists should expect delays, especially during rush hour. The lane should reopen by the morning rush hour on Monday, weather permitting.
The crack was located on a part of the bridge that won’t compromise its ability to support traffic, NCDOT officials said.
However, NCDOT officials said they decided to make repairs now in the name of safety.
The temporary bridge was installed in 2010 as part of a project to replace the Liberty Street bridges both northbound and southbound.
